Technical Details

  • All-in-one International Travel Plug / Compact and lightweight / Compatible with 120 countries!
  • Mobile / Includes 4 connectors utilized throughout the world: North and South America, Europe, Asia, U.K. and Australia
  • Compliant with all 110V through 240V devices / Great for all notebook computers, PDAs, Cellular phones, Radios, Video Cameras, and more!
  • NOTE: Does Not convert 110V to 240V, or convert 240V to 110V

2.0 out of 5 stars Clever design, flimsy execution, November 29, 2008
By 
Olivia (Los Angeles, CA) - See all my reviews
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Worldwide Travel Ac Adapter (Personal Computers)
The design is clever and versatile (no probs working in Chinese sockets), but I started having problems with it within the first week. The adjustable parts which plug into the wall broke in some way where the result was it would only work if I had it angled in a certain position. I would have to fidget with it for a few minutes to find the "sweet spot", and if I happened to move the cord, I would lose power immediately. Highly annoying. Not sure if all are like this or if I happened to get a defective one, but make sure you are very gentle when adjusting the pieces or plugging/un-plugging into a socket.
